Symptoms to Watch For

Severe vomiting, heart rhythm abnormalities, seizures, death

What You Need to Know

Contains terpenoid saponins concentrated in tubers. One of the more dangerous common houseplants. Gift plant commonly sold during winter.

Source: ASPCA Animal Poison Control

Frequently Asked Questions

Is cyclamen houseplant safe for cats?

Cyclamen Houseplant is considered TOXIC for cats. Contains terpenoid saponins concentrated in tubers. One of the more dangerous common houseplants. Gift plant commonly sold during winter.

What are the symptoms if my cat eats cyclamen houseplant?

Symptoms may include: Severe vomiting, heart rhythm abnormalities, seizures, death.

What should I do if my cat eats cyclamen houseplant?

Contact your veterinarian or the ASPCA Animal Poison Control Center at (888) 426-4435 immediately. Do not induce vomiting unless instructed by a professional.
